Residential Roof Replacement in Oswego, IL
Residential roof replacement involves removing an existing roof and installing a new one to enhance home protection and curb appeal. Local contractors assist with material selection and proper installation to ensure long-lasting results. Proper planning and choosing experienced professionals help maintain your home's value and safety.